KRISTY HANSON

Already Gone

2007-09-10

Ex-Grand Rapids native Kristy Hanson delivers a full strength album that could get her some serious airplay at folk stations…if there really were such things. Hopefully, college radio will pick her up and skyrocket her to stardom. Hanson has a beautiful voice that she uses well and in all honesty, competes with some of the more well known females voices out there now (Jewel, Faith Hill, Sheryl Crow all have their sound, but Hanson’s sounds is developed, pure, and not annoying). Check out tracks 1 “Comfort”, track 3 “Already Gone”, track 5 “Careful”, and track 9 “Peace Of Mind”.
